At power on

On

The drive is idle and there is no encryption key.

Off

The tape drive is reading/writing unencrypted data from another host
or unloading a cartridge.

Off with Ready flashing green

The drive is idle but the encryption key is loaded. The drive is ready to
read/write encrypted data.

On (solid blue)

The drive is reading/writing encrypted data.

On (solid blue) with Ready flashing
green

There is an encryption related error. This is cleared after unload executes
or successful encryption/decryption resumes. See also

Encryption

troubleshooting

” on page 63.

Alternate flashing, blue and amber

NOTE:

The Encryption LED only functions if you are using backup software that supports hardware encryption
and this feature is enabled in the backup application. See

http://www.hp.com/go/connect

for backup

application compatibility.
